Skydance Animation is seeking a highly skilled Software Engineer with a specialty in RenderMan to join our team. The ideal candidate will be responsible for developing, optimizing, and maintaining our rendering pipeline using Pixar's RenderMan. This role involves close collaboration with artists, technical directors, and other engineers to ensure the highest quality rendering output and efficient workflows. The candidate should possess strong programming skills, deep knowledge of rendering techniques, and experience with RenderMan. 

Responsibilities

    • Provide leadership through expert knowledge to a production studio adopting RenderMan
    • Interface with Pixar RenderMan Engineering team to stay abreast on upcoming changes and devise an on-ramp for adopting and  integrating new features
    • Stay current with the latest advancements in rendering technology and implement new techniques to improve visual quality and efficiency
    • Advise and participate in developing and maintaining the rendering pipeline using RenderMan
    • Advise and participate in the Integration of RenderMan into the studio’s existing workflows and tools, which are primarily in Houdini/Solaris, with some in Maya
    • Implement techniques to manage geometry complexity, optimize lighting and shading computations, and improve overall rendering efficiency
    • Lead the design and architecture of rendering solutions using RenderMan, ensuring scalability, performance, and maintainability
    • In partnership with the productions provide timelines, milestones, and on-time delivery of rendering projects
    • Communicate with stakeholders, including artists, producers, and other technical teams, to understand requirements and provide updates on progress
    • Assist with debugging issues that require deep RenderMan knowledge
    • Collaborate with the Skydance cloud rendering provider and IT group to maximize resource usage while minimizing cost per render-unit
    • Provide guidance and mentorship to junior and mid-level engineers, fostering technical growth and best practices

Requirements

    • Bachelor or Master's degree in Computer Science, Computer Graphics, or a related field
    • 6+ years of experience in rendering engineering or a similar role in the visual effects, animation, or gaming industry
    • Proven experience with Pixar's RenderMan in a production environment utilizing Houdini with Solaris
    • Strong proficiency in C++ and Python
    • Deep understanding of rendering techniques, including ray tracing, global illumination, subsurface scattering, motion blur, depth of field,   and physically based rendering
    • Experience with shader development using MaterialX Lama, RSL, OSL, or similar shading languages

About Skydance Media 

Skydance is a diversified media company founded by David Ellison in 2010 to create high quality, event-level entertainment for global audiences. The Company brings to life stories of immersive worlds across its feature film, television, and interactive platforms. Its feature films include Mission: Impossible - Fallout, Annihilation, LIFE, Jack Reacher: Never Go Back, Star Trek Beyond, Mission: Impossible – Rogue Nation, Terminator Genisys, World War Z, Star Trek Into Darkness, G.I. Joe: Retaliation, Jack Reacher, Mission: Impossible – Ghost Protocol, and True Grit. Skydance’s upcoming film releases include Top Gun: Maverick, Gemini Man, The Old Guard, 6 Underground and the nwe untitled Terminator film. In 2017, Skydance formed an animation division to develop and produce a slate of high-end feature films and television series in partnership with Spain’s Ilion Animation Studios. Skydance Television launched in 2013. Its current slate includes Emmy-nominated Grace and Frankie on Netflix, Altered Carbon on Netflix, Jack Ryan on Amazon, and Condor on AT&T Audience Network. Skydance Interactive launched in 2016 to create and publish original and IP-based virtual reality experiences and video games. Skydance Interactive recently debuted its first original title – Archangel, a story-driven VR shooter.


About Skydance Interactive

Skydance Interactive creates and publishes original and IP-based virtual reality games. The division of Skydance Media was launched in 2016 through the acquisition of The Workshop Entertainment. Skydance Interactive’s first VR offering is Archangel, launched on July 18th 2017. Skydance Interactive in 2017 partnered with Skybound Entertainment to develop a number of original virtual reality video games based on the expansive world of The Walking Dead universe. The Walking Dead VR game will be the inaugural co-developed title from both companies. The studio is located in Marina del Rey, CA. 


About Animation

In 2017, Skydance formed an animation division to develop and produce a slate of high-end feature films and television series in partnership with Spain’s Ilion Animation Studios. Skydance’s first three animated features are Luck, Split (working title), and Powerless (working title). Luck, directed by Alessandro Carloni (Kung Fu Panda 3) and written by Jonathan Aibel & Glenn Berger, is a comedy that pulls back the curtain on the millennia-old battle between the organizations of good luck and bad luck that secretly affects our daily lives. Split, directed by Vicky Jenson (Shrek) and written by Linda Woolverton, tells the story of Elian, a teenager who comes of age using her magical powers to defend her family when the opposing forces of light and darkness threaten to divide her kingdom. Nathan Greno (Tangled) is set to direct Powerless. The studio is located in Los Angeles, CA.
